MATH212 Expecting a C+ Anonymous 05/13/2025 |
Professor Carolina is super cute and sweet, but I really struggled in this class. The way she teaches the class is really different from ways we've been taught to learn before, and it can be pretty difficult to follow. The homework is graded for completion, however she tends to take off points for it anyway. The weekly quizzes can also be a little tricky at times. As for the exams, there are 3 midterms and a final. She supplied practice exams, but most times they didn't end up being very helpful in preparing for the exams. On the plus side, you do get a cheat sheet, front and back, where you can write anything that would be helpful. Honestly, if you don't struggle with math very much you should be fine taking it with her, but if you struggle I would recommend trying to take it with another instructor. |
